Sarah tosses a coin 200 times.​​The coin landed 108 times on heads and 92 times on tails.​​ Using her results, estimate the probability of obtaining a heads when in the coin is tossed.

Answers

Answer: About 54%, or 0.54

Step-by-step explanation:

The coin is flipped 200 times, and they want the probability of landing a heads. In Sarah's results, she got 108 heads from 200 flips. Divide 108 by 200 to get the probability, which is 54% or 0.54

Olivia is shopping at macys . The cost of all the items at the store include tax. Olivia buys some scarves that cost $5 each and 2 purses that cost $12 each. The cost of Olivia's total purchase is $39. Which equation can be used to find s, the number of scarves that Olivia buys?
1. 5 + 24s=39
2. 5s + 24=39
3. (24 + 5)s=39
4. 24 t × 5 + s=39

Answers

Answer:

2, 5s + 24 = 39

Step-by-step explanation:

Using simple math, we can figure out that the purses cost $24 total. That leaves $15 for the scarves. 15/5 = 3, therefore, 3 scarves were purchased. Using the equation 5s + 24 = 39, we can sub s for 3, making it 5(3) + 24 = 39. The math checks out.
